Transaction 4e95d820e30f86d456d176c22481249cc30b727045e68b25e1807e03e2f9c541

1 Input
2 Outputs
  • 4e95d820e30f86d456d176c22481249cc30b727045e68b25e1807e03e2f9c541:0
  • value  2450149
    address  38YmXfAeH3yWLZGjBzjQ9ZQcASvUMGHNEF
  • 4e95d820e30f86d456d176c22481249cc30b727045e68b25e1807e03e2f9c541:1
  • value  858976
    address  3QA6JSXzELikdNm8tfhaTNMdvUXcctAKA9